    Try the methods below and check if it helps.

    Method 1:

    I suggest you run the Windows Store app troubleshooter and check. Follow the steps:


    • Press Windows Key + X.

    • Click on Control Panel.

    • Select Troubleshooting.

    • On the left pane, click on View All.

    • Click on Windows Store apps to run the troubleshooter.
    Method 2:

    If the issue persist, I suggest you to reset Windows Store cache and check. Follow the steps:

    • Press Windows Key+ R.
    • Type wsreset.exe and hit
      Enter
      .
